SpaceX’s Reusability Model: A Game-Changer for Cost Reduction in Space Exploration
SpaceX’s revolutionary reusability model has transformed space exploration by drastically reducing launch costs. By recovering and reusing rocket components, SpaceX is making space more accessible, sustainable, and economically viable, paving the way for a new era in space travel.
